Temperature-Controlled Drying Cost in Hartland, WI

The cost of Temperature-Controlled Drying services in Hartland, WI and surrounding areas can vary based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. These estimates are based on typical scenarios and may not reflect your specific situation. Contact our team today for a free estimate. Get expert help today. Prevent further damage and save money.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Equipment Setup and Operation $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type and number of equipment used, and operating time.
Monitoring and Maintenance $200 – $1,000 Frequency and duration of monitoring and maintenance, and any necessary adjustments to equipment.
Drying and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type and extent of damage, and any necessary repairs or replacements.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type and extent of damage, and any necessary repairs or replacements.
